## Runbook: Account Recovery (Fenlow GraphQL service)

Hey — welcome aboard. Quick context: the account-recovery flow used to hammer the DB with an N+1 on user sessions. We fixed it with a dataloader batching session lookups per request, so don't "simplify" that resolver back to per-row queries. If recovery requests time out, check the loader cache first, then the batch size. To unlock the recovery admin console during an incident, you'll need the passphrase, which is:

recovery phrase for fahog-yahif: wenael-fraox

/*
 * Fixture: baseline_snapshot_v3.json
 *
 * Quick note for the weekly sync: this is the frozen static-analysis
 * baseline for the Larkspur linter rollout. It pins the 312 known
 * findings so CI only yells about NEW issues. Don't hand-edit it —
 * regenerate with `larkspur baseline --refresh` or Priya will revert you.
 * The refresh command pulls suppression metadata from the baseline
 * service, so it needs to authenticate with the token below.
 */

login token, yajeg-fawif: eyJhbGciOiJIUzI1NiIsInR5cCI6IkpXVCJ9.eyJzdWIiOiIEdPQYnZXaZIn0.HSRTnYZBx0Qc

**Ticket LNT-442: Vault locked after SQL lint rule migration**
The Quarrelstone lint vault sealed itself mid-migration while we were updating the rules for trailing semicolons and uppercase keywords in .sql files. Future maintainers: do not re-run the migration before unsealing, or the rule index will fork. Unseal via the standby console, then resume from step four. The unseal step requires the recovery passphrase recorded below.

strongbox words: druvan-lamys-eliius-jorax-istox-soreth-ulays-gilix-ralix-oliiel-norwyn-casvan-praius

## Deployment: Inventory Reconciliation Job

The Copperfen reconciliation job compares warehouse counts against the ledger in Tallowbrook every night. Deploy it only after the ledger snapshot completes, otherwise the job will flag thousands of false discrepancies and page the on-call. The job is idempotent, so a failed run can be safely retried once the snapshot is confirmed. Before deploying, verify the scheduler picks up the manifest, which contains the following values.

settings of haweg-bahif:
HOLWYN_LOG_LEVEL=debug
HOLWYN_METRICS_HOST=metrics.holwyn.qorvelcorp.internal
HOLWYN_POOL_SIZE=4